Herunterladen Inhalt Inhalt Diese Seite drucken

Datentypen Für Companion Spezifikationen - Siemens SIMATIC S7-1500 Funktionshandbuch

Vorschau ausblenden Andere Handbücher für SIMATIC S7-1500:
Inhaltsverzeichnis

Werbung

9.3.4.5
Datentypen für Companion Spezifikationen
Mapping der Datentypen
Die folgende Tabelle zeigt den kompatiblen SIMATIC-Datentyp zum jeweiligen
OPC UA-Datentyp.
Ordnen Sie die Datentypen zu wie unten gezeigt (SIMATIC-Datentyp - OPC UA-Datentyp).
Andere Zuordnungen sind nicht zugelassen. STEP 7 prüft nicht die Einhaltung dieser Regel
und verhindert nicht eine falsche Zuordnung. Sie sind für die regelkonforme Auswahl und
Zuordnung der Datentypen verantwortlich.
Die aufgelisteten Datentypen können Sie auch z. B. als Elemente von Strukturen/UDTs für
Eingangs- und Ausgangsparameter von selbst erstellten Server-Methoden
(UAMethod_InParameters und UAMethod_OutParameters) verwenden.
Tabelle 9- 3 Mapping der Datentypen
SIMATIC-Datentyp
BOOL
SINT
INT
DINT
LINT
USINT
UINT
UDINT
ULINT
REAL
LREAL
LDT
WSTRING
DINT
Anwenderdefinierter Datentyp erforderlich (UDT, user-
defined data type)
Der anwenderdefinierte Datentyp muss mit dem Präfix
"Union_" angelegt werden, z. B. "Union_MyDatatype",
siehe Beispiel unter der Tabelle.
Das erste Element (Selector) in diesem UDT muss den
Datentyp "UDINT" besitzen.
Kommunikation
Funktionshandbuch, 11/2019, A5E03735814-AH
OPC UA-Kommunikation
9.3 S7-1500 CPU als OPC UA-Server nutzen
OPC UA-Datentyp
Boolean
SByte
Int16
Int32
Int64
Byte
UInt16
UInt32
UInt64
Float
Double
DateTime
String
Enumeration (Encoding Int32) und alle
davon abgeleiteten Datentypen
UNION und alle davon abgeleiteten
Datentypen
227

Werbung

Inhaltsverzeichnis
loading

Inhaltsverzeichnis